By Sonia Rao Sonia Rao Pop culture reporter Email Bio Follow May 2 at 6:00 AM It’s difficult to pinpoint exactly when BTS became a global phenomenon. The boy band is Korean pop royalty at this point, known to and beloved by fans of the genre for several years. But for those who haven’t always been in the K-pop loop, the past few months might feel like an awakening of sorts.

BTS performed “Boy With Luv” alongside featured artist Halsey on Wednesday night at the Billboard Music Awards, where a star-studded lineup also included Taylor Swift, Ariana Grande, Madonna and Mariah Carey. For those itching to know more about the K-pop sensation, here’s a brief guide to all things BTS.BTS is made up of seven polished 20-somethings: rappers RM, J-Hope and Suga, as well as vocalists Jimin, Jin, Jungkook and V.

“We started to tell the stories that other people wanted to hear and were ready to hear, stories that other people could not or would not tell,” Suga told Time magazine last year. “We said what other people were feeling — like pain, anxiety and worries.” It stands for the Korean expression Bangtan Sonyeondan, which literally translates to “Bulletproof Boy Scouts” . BTS is also referred to as the Bangtan Boys.ARMY stands for Adorable Representative M.C.

“ARMY is diverse, in age, gender identity, race, and geography,” reads a Refinery29 post about the backlash. “This comes from having a global fandom and music with universal themes that appeals to a wide range of people, including many who may not even speak the language."
